Kew Reach & Buro Happold Announce a New Collaboration
Kew Reach and Buro Happold announce strategic collaboration to advance nature positive and climate resilient solutions

Kew Reach today announces a new partnership with Buro Happold, to accelerate the delivery of science-led nature positive solutions across the built environment and landscape restoration sectors.
The collaboration brings together Kew Reach’s specialist ecological and restoration expertise - underpinned by the Kew Method and world-leading science - with Buro Happold’s globally recognised engineering, sustainability, environmental and design capabilities, including its established in-house ecology practice. This partnership will create a strong, complementary platform to address complex environmental challenges, delivering measurable outcomes for biodiversity, climate adaptation and sustainable development.
The partnership aligns complementary strengths. Kew Reach, drawing on the botanical and ecological research heritage of the Royal Botanic Gardens, Kew, translates scientific insight into practical, implementable solutions that restore ecosystems, enhance biodiversity and embed resilience at landscape and urban scales. Its particular strengths lie in landscape-scale restoration, the application of deep plant and ecosystem science, and linking restoration outcomes to long-term resilience and ecosystem services (e.g. Carbon) through the Kew Method.
Buro Happold brings an innovative ecology practice supported by its multidisciplinary engineering and sustainability expertise. Its integrated teams of ecologists, environmental specialists and engineers embed habitat restoration, measurable biodiversity gains and climate‑resilient nature‑based solutions into planning, infrastructure and development projects worldwide. This breadth of experience ensures ecological science is fully integrated into complex design and decision‑making from the outset.
By bringing together the complementary scientific capabilities of both organisations, the collaboration will support clients and communities in developing nature-centric solutions that are both scientifically credible and technically integrated. Together, the organisations will explore co-developed approaches to biodiversity enhancement, ecosystem restoration, and nature-based adaptation strategies that can be scaled across sectors and geographies and aligned with wider sustainability and climate objectives.

The two organisations will begin engagement with select clients and pilot initiatives in the coming months, focusing on projects where biodiversity gain, ecosystem resilience and sustainable engineering intersect with spatial planning and long-term climate resilience.
About Buro Happold
Buro Happold is a global, multidisciplinary consultancy working across buildings, cities, infrastructure and the natural environment. With integrated teams spanning engineering, sustainability, ecology and environmental advisory services, the firm delivers nature‑positive, climate‑resilient solutions for clients around the world. Its science‑led ecology and biodiversity practice works across scales—from individual sites to national strategies—embedding measurable ecological outcomes and nature‑based approaches into planning, design and long‑term decision‑making.
